Bridging Digital and Physical Realms

NVIDIA’s latest advancements in generative physical AI are set to transform how we interact with the physical world. The company has unveiled new tools and technologies that enable developers to create more sophisticated and interactive visual AI agents, bridging the gap between digital perception and real-world interaction.

Key Developments:

  • NVIDIA Metropolis reference workflow for building interactive visual AI agents
  • New NVIDIA NIM microservices for training physical machines
  • fVDB NIM microservices supporting NVIDIA’s deep learning framework for 3D worlds
  • OpenUSD NIM microservices for working with Universal Scene Description

Real-World Applications

In Palermo, Italy, city officials are using NVIDIA NIM-powered visual AI agents to analyze traffic cameras in real-time, providing insights and suggestions for improving urban operations. Manufacturing giants like Foxconn and Pegatron are leveraging these technologies to create virtual factories, optimizing their operations and enhancing worker safety.

The integration of synthetic data generation and simulation-first approaches is addressing the challenges of training complex AI models, particularly in scenarios where real-world data collection is impractical or costly. This breakthrough is accelerating the development and deployment of robust, adaptable AI systems across various industries.
